Abstract

Methods and compositions for reducing the frequency of urination are disclosed. One method comprises administering to a subject in need thereof an effective amount of a pharmaceutical composition comprising an analgesic agent formulated in an extended-release formulation. Another method comprises administering to a subject in need thereof an effective amount of a pharmaceutical composition comprising multiple active ingredients formulated for extended-release. Yet another method comprises administering to a subject in need thereof an effective amount of a diuretic followed with another administration of an pharmaceutical composition comprising an analgesic agent formulated for extended-release.

Claims

exact text as granted — not AI-modified
1 . A method for reducing the frequency of urination, comprising:
 administering to a subject in need thereof an effective amount of a pharmaceutical composition comprising a first analgesic agent selected from the group consisting of aspirin, ibuprofen; naproxen sodium, indomethacin, nabumetone; and acetaminophen,   wherein said pharmaceutical composition is formulated in an extended-release formulation.   
     
     
         2 . The method of  claim 1 , wherein said extended-release formulation comprises an enteric coating. 
     
     
         3 . The method of  claim 1 , wherein said first analgesic agent is selected from the group consisting of aspirin, ibuprofen, naproxen sodium, indomethacin, nabumetone, and acetaminophen and is administered at a daily dose of 0.1-100 μg. 
     
     
         4 . The method of  claim 1 , wherein said first analgesic agent is selected from the group consisting of aspirin, ibuprofen, naproxen sodium, indomethacin, nabumetone, and acetaminophen and is administered at a daily dose of 0.1-10 mg. 
     
     
         5 . The method of  claim 1 , wherein said pharmaceutical composition is administered 1-3 hours before bedtime. 
     
     
         6 . The method of  claim 1 , wherein said pharmaceutical composition further comprises a second analgesic agent selected from the group consisting of aspirin, ibuprofen, naproxen sodium, indomethacin, nabumetone, and acetaminophen, wherein said second analgesic agent is different from said first analgesic agent. 
     
     
         7 . The method of  claim 1 , wherein said pharmaceutical composition further comprises a first antimuscurinic agent selected from the group consisting of oxybutynin, solifenacin, darifenacin and atropine. 
     
     
         8 . A method for reducing the frequency of urination, comprising:
 administering to a subject in need thereof an effective amount of a pharmaceutical composition comprising:   a first component formulated for immediate-release; and   a second component formulated for extended-release,   wherein said first component and said second component each comprises an analgesic agent selected from the group consisting of aspirin, ibuprofen, naproxen sodium, indomethacin, nabumetone, and acetaminophen.   
     
     
         9 . The method of  claim 8 , wherein said second component is coated with an enteric coating. 
     
     
         10 . The method of  claim 8 , wherein said first component further comprises an antimuscurinic agent selected from the group consisting of oxybutynin, solifenacin, darifenacin and atropine. 
     
     
         11 . The method of  claim 8 , wherein said second component further comprises an antimuscurinic agent selected from the group consisting of oxybutynin, solifenacin, darifenacin and atropine. 
     
     
         12 . The method of  claim 8 , wherein each of said first and second components further comprises an antimuscurinic agent selected from the group consisting of oxybutynin, solifenacin, darifenacin and atropine. 
     
     
         13 . The method of  claim 8 , wherein each of said first and second components comprises two analgesic agents selected from the group consisting of aspirin, ibuprofen, naproxen sodium, indomethacin, nabumetone, and acetaminophen. 
     
     
         14 . The method of  claim 13 , wherein said two analgesic agents in said first component have a combined dose of 0.1-100 μg and wherein said two analgesic agents in said second component have a combined dose of 0.1-100 μg. 
     
     
         15 . The method of  claim 8 , wherein said analgesic agent in said first component has a dose of 0.1-100 μg and wherein said analgesic agent in said second component has a dose of 0.1-100 μg. 
     
     
         16 . A method for reducing the frequency of urination, comprising:
 administering to a person in need thereof a first pharmaceutical composition comprising a diuretic; and   administering to said person a second pharmaceutical composition comprising one or more analgesic agents,   wherein said first pharmaceutical composition is dosed and formulated to have a diuretic effect within 6 hours of administration and is administered at least 8 hours prior to bedtime, and wherein said second pharmaceutical composition is formulated for extended-release and administered within 2 hours prior to bedtime.   
     
     
         17 . The method of  claim 16 , wherein said second pharmaceutical composition further comprises one or more antimuscurinic agents. 
     
     
         18 . A pharmaceutical composition, comprising:
 two or more analgesic agents selected from the group consisting of aspirin, ibuprofen, naproxen sodium, indomethacin, nabumetone, and acetaminophen; and   a pharmaceutically acceptable carrier,   wherein said two or more analgesic agents are formulated for extended-release.   
     
     
         19 . A method for treating nocturia, comprising:
 administering to a person in need thereof a pharmaceutical composition comprising one or more analgesic agents and one or more antidiuretic agent, wherein said pharmaceutical composition is formulated for extended-release.   
     
     
         20 . A pharmaceutical composition, comprising:
 a first component formulated for immediate-release, wherein said first component comprises one or more analgesic agents selected from the group consisting of aspirin, ibuprofen, naproxen sodium, indomethacin, nabumetone, and acetaminophen;   a second component formulated for extended-release, wherein said second component comprises one or more analgesic agents selected from the group consisting of aspirin, ibuprofen, naproxen sodium, indomethacin, nabumetone, and acetaminophen; and   a pharmaceutically acceptable carrier.   
     
     
         21 . The pharmaceutical composition of  claim 20 , wherein said first component, said second component or both components further comprises one or more antimuscurinic agents. 
     
     
         22 . The pharmaceutical composition of  claim 21 , wherein said antimuscurinic agent is selected from the group consisting of oxybutynin, solifenacin, darifenacin and atropine.
